charset=US-ASCII Precedence: bulk List-ID: X-Mailing-List: linux-kbuild@vger.kernel.org On Sat, 3 Oct 2020, Ujjwal Kumar wrote: > This patch series aims at removing the dependency on execute > bit of the scripts in the kbuild system. > > If not working with fresh clone of linux-next, clean the srctree: > make distclean > make tools/clean > > To test the dependency on execute bits, I tried building the > kernel after removing x-bits for all files in the repository. > Removing execute bits: > for i in $(find -executable -type f); do chmod -x $i; done > > Any attempts to configure (or build) the kernel fail because of > 'Permission denied' on scripts with the following error: > $ make allmodconfig > sh: ./scripts/gcc-version.sh: Permission denied > init/Kconfig:34: syntax error > init/Kconfig:33: invalid statement > init/Kconfig:34: invalid statement > sh: ./scripts/ld-version.sh: Permission denied > init/Kconfig:39: syntax error > init/Kconfig:38: invalid statement > sh: ./scripts/clang-version.sh: Permission denied > init/Kconfig:49: syntax error > init/Kconfig:48: invalid statement > make[1]: *** [scripts/kconfig/Makefile:71: allmodconfig] Error 1 > make: *** [Makefile:606: allmodconfig] Error 2 > > Changes: > 1. Adds specific interpreters (in Kconfig) to invoke > scripts. > > After this patch I could successfully do a kernel build > without any errors. > > 2. Again, adds specific interpreters to other parts of > kbuild system. > > I could successfully perform the following make targets after > applying the PATCH 2/2: > make headerdep > make kselftest-merge > make rpm-pkg > make perf-tar-src-pkg > make ARCH=ia64 defconfig > ARCH=arm64 CROSS_COMPILE=aarch64-linux-gnu- make prepare > > Following changes in PATCH 2/2 are not yet tested: > arch/arm64/kernel/vdso32/Makefile > arch/nds32/kernel/vdso/Makefile > scripts/Makefile.build > > Ujjwal Kumar (2): > kconfig: use interpreters to invoke scripts > kbuild: use interpreters to invoke scripts > Ujjwal, I suggest that you continue to wait if you get any feedback from Masahiro-san within the next two weeks (although the merge window) and if not, try to rebase to the the next rc1 and resend this patchset with Nathan's feedback tags added. The merge window is busy time for maintainers; in the meantime, you might look into if the build target 'make tools/clean' works on the current release and if there are fixes getting merged that fix that.
